Transaction 59a7e261f5749535372a0cc52b803fc37319c260971ee06a6fb2006b3cbc90be
1 Input
2 Outputs
- 59a7e261f5749535372a0cc52b803fc37319c260971ee06a6fb2006b3cbc90be:0
- 59a7e261f5749535372a0cc52b803fc37319c260971ee06a6fb2006b3cbc90be:1
value 20000000
address 3QS1NZTqK3Yy5NbnyGULoHf3QzdqrydZDd
value 55081401
address 1EBnvkmPrdgXhh95PLvMmrR9ciuZF6YUE7